Post by blackestofmages on Dec 2, 2011 0:03:07 GMT -5
crossbow: + 1 step of damage, +1 to hit, -10 range. thankfully no need to reload. +1 dice size on bow attributes (missed this one before, seems nicer now)
longbow: +2 damage. can be used to power attack like a 2 hander (amazing)
shortbow: +1 damage. may lower damage to get bonus to hit (nice early on, meh later on)
web bow: double shots, -5 to hit (amazing)
whip bow: threaten with 10ft range (meh, really, due to teleportation/people being close meaning your dead anyway)
handbow: as above.
redone whip bow: melee weapon with 10ft reach, increases by 5ft per 10 char levels, to 30ft at level 20. can trip/disarm/grapple
pistol: light, bonus damage wehn spending charges, can be dual wielded
rifle: bonus range, 1st attack is more accurate
thrown: can whirwind. works like thrown weapon
